Electromagnetic compatibility (EMC) means that a connector is shielded or shieldable. This is required when it is necessary to protect the signals or data conducted by the connector, as well as to protect external devices, from disturbance due to electromagnetic effects.
The degrees of protection according to IEC60529 apply to various articles and provide information on protection against the intrusion of water and solids such as dust.
Depending on the area of application or requirements, connectors are made of different materials. We offer metal and plastic housings for our items as the housing material.
The connection cross-section defines the possible size of a stranded wire on a contact in the flange or field attachable connector. Cross-sections from 0.08mm² to 6.0mm² are possible here. Since various industry are also using wires according to the American Wire Gauge (AWG), both units are reflected.
